How to Make Rotel Cream Cheese Sausage Balls
Let’s dive into the heart of the matter—making these scrumptious Rotel Cream Cheese Sausage Balls! Follow my easy, step-by-step guide, and you’ll soon be popping these delightful bites in the oven. Make sure to have fun along the way!
Step 1: Preheat the Oven
The first thing you want to do is pre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C). This is crucial for achieving that perfect golden-brown finish. While your oven warms up, line a baking sheet with parchment paper. This not only makes for easy clean-up, but also helps prevent sticking!
Step 2: Mix the Meats
In a large mixing bowl, combine the breakfast sausage and softened cream cheese. Using your hands works best here! Trust me, the texture is key. You want to mix it all thoroughly until you can’t tell where the sausage ends, and the cream cheese begins. This guarantees a creamy goodness in every bite!
Step 3: Combine Ingredients
Now it’s time to stir in the Rotel, cheddar cheese, and the dry ingredients. This includes the all-purpose flour, baking powder, garlic powder, onion powder, salt, and black pepper. Don’t be shy—grab a sturdy spoon or your hands again to ensure everything gets well combined. You’re looking for a consistency that holds together but isn’t too sticky. If it feels too loose, a little extra flour can help!
Step 4: Form the Balls
Once your mixture is ready, it’s time to shape them into balls. I recommend about 1 inch in diameter. Use your hands and roll them gently but firmly. Place them on your prepared baking sheet, spacing them about an inch apart. This allows room for a bit of spreading as they bake. Plus, it makes them oh-so-adorable!
Step 5: Bake to Perfection
Slide the baking sheet into your preheated oven and let those beauties bake for 20-25 minutes. You’ll know they’re done when they turn golden brown and a delightful aroma fills your kitchen. Keep an eye on them during the last few minutes to prevent any over-baking. Once they’re done, remove them from the oven and let them cool slightly before serving. Tips for Success

- Always use softened cream cheese for easy mixing; it makes all the difference!
- Don’t skip draining the Rotel—too much moisture can lead to soggy sausage balls.
- For added texture, consider mixing in some chopped herbs or spices to suit your taste.
- If you’re making these ahead, freeze them before baking for a quick weeknight snack.

FAQs about Rotel Cream Cheese Sausage Balls
As we dive into the world of Rotel Cream Cheese Sausage Balls, you might have some burning questions. Let’s address a few of the most common ones that come up!
Can I make Rotel Cream Cheese Sausage Balls ahead of time?
Absolutely! You can prepare the mixture and form the balls a day in advance. Just cover them in the refrigerator until you’re ready to bake. You can also freeze them for up to three months before baking.
Can I use low-fat cream cheese or sausage?
Yes, you can substitute low-fat cream cheese or sausage if you’re looking for a lighter option. Just keep in mind that the texture and flavor may differ slightly.
What can I serve with these sausage balls?
These savory delights pair wonderfully with ranch dressing, honey mustard, or guacamole. They can also be enjoyed with a fresh veggie platter for a colorful presentation!
How do I store leftover sausage balls?
Store any le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to three days. Simply reheat in the oven or microwave before serving!
Can I make these sausage balls gluten-free?
Yes! Just substitute all-purpose flour with a gluten-free blend, and you’re good to go. They will still taste fantastic!

Rotel Cream Cheese Sausage Balls
- Total Time: 40 minutes
- Yield: 24 servings 1x
- Diet: Gluten Free
Description
A delicious and savory snack made with breakfast sausage, cream cheese, and Rotel, perfect for game day!
Ingredients
- 1 pound breakfast sausage
- 8 ounces cream cheese, softened
- 1 can (10 ounces) Rotel diced tomatoes and green chilies, drained
- 2 cups shredded cheddar cheese
- 1 1/2 cups all-purpose flour
- 1 teaspoon baking powder
- 1 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1 teaspoon onion powder
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 1/2 teaspoon black pepper
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
- In a large mixing bowl, combine the breakfast sausage and softened cream cheese. Mix until well blended.
- Add the drained Rotel, shredded cheddar cheese, flour, baking powder, garlic powder, onion powder, salt, and black pepper to the sausage mixture. Stir until all ingredients are thoroughly combined.
- Using your hands, form the mixture into small balls, about 1 inch in diameter, and place them on the prepared baking sheet.
- Bake in the preheated oven for 20-25 minutes, or until the sausage balls are golden brown and cooked through.
- Remove from the oven and let cool slightly before serving.
Notes
- Ensure that the cream cheese is fully softened for easy mixing.
- Feel free to adjust the seasoning to taste.
- These sausage balls can be made ahead of time and frozen for later use.
